Experiments on Conscious Soul Travel

One famous case was documented in the Israeli Journal of Parapsychology in an article titled “Mysteries of the Soul’s Journey.”
The world-renowned medium Eileen Garrett, founder of the Parapsychology Foundation in New York, participated in a controlled experiment under Dr. Mahel’s supervision.

Her task was to separate her consciousness from her body in New York and “travel” to the home of Icelandic parapsychologist Dr. Swenson, who would perform specific actions at a prearranged time known only to him.

During the experiment, Garrett entered a self-induced trance, projected her consciousness across the Atlantic, and reported — live and in detail, everything she “saw” in Iceland.

She described the cold Arctic air, the scent of flowers in Swenson’s seaside garden, and even a bandage wrapped around his head. When Swenson greeted her telepathically and apologized for being unable to conduct the full experiment due to an injury, she relayed his exact words to New York in real-time.

A stenographer recorded every detail. Later verification letters and telegrams from Dr. Swenson confirmed the accuracy of her descriptions — including his injury, surroundings, and even the specific book he read (Einstein’s Theory of Relativity).

The “Silver Cord” Connection

Another powerful testimony is from Mr. Urquhart of Toronto, Canada (1961): “While resting on my couch, I suddenly felt myself inflate like a balloon and rise out of my body. I was fully conscious and calm, aware that my soul floated above my physical form. As I looked down, I saw a long silver cord connecting me to my body. I instinctively knew that as long as this cord remained unbroken, I was safe — but if it ever snapped, my life on Earth would end.”

Researchers have since proposed that this “silver cord” functions like an umbilical link between the body and the soul — a conduit for life energy. Just as cutting the umbilical cord at birth transitions a baby into a new stage of life, so too does the breaking of the silver cord mark the soul’s passage to the next world.

Scientists note that the cord appears elastic — thinning as the soul moves farther away and thickening as it returns. If stretched too far, it risks breaking to the point of no return.

Science Meets Scripture

Modern researchers may claim to have discovered something new, yet this idea is ancient. The Book of Ecclesiastes (Kohelet 12:1–7) described it thousands of years ago: “Remember your Creator in the days of your youth… before the silver cord is snapped, and the dust returns to the earth as it was, and the spirit returns to God who gave it.”

This poetic verse perfectly encapsulates the spiritual truth modern experiments only begin to glimpse: the silver cord — the unseen bond between body and soul, defines the boundary between life and eternity.
